Maine Lobstermen Unionizing
About 500 of the approximately 5,000 licensed lobstermen in Maine have joined the Maine Lobstering Union, trying to increase their share of the state's $1.5 billion industry. Members have to sell their catch to the union at competitive prices, and the union then sells the lobsters to vendors, eliminating the middle man; members also are promised and end-of-the-year dividend from union profits.
